£300 Dog From London

“The Press” Special Service WELLINGTON, December 7. A valuable passenger disembarked from the vessel Port Phillip at Wellington recently was a male grey brindle Pekinese called Gobbie. Gobbie, who arrived from London, is valued at £3OO. Gobbie had as his companions during the voyage a Siamese cat', worth £6O; Blondie, a golden retriever bitch, two harrier hounds and a blue roan cocker spaniel. Also in the livestock category were 10 Landrace pigs from Ireland.
